6 common health problems you can avoid by exercising daily
1. Regular exercise can help you maintain a healthy blood pressure in the body, which can keep you away from hypertension.
2. Regular exercise can help you maintain a healthy body weight, which can reduce your chances of facing obesity.
3. Regular exercise can improve your sleep quality, which will help you avoid common sleep disorders.
4. Regular exercise can help you maintain a healthy metabolism, which will help you avoid unexplained weight gain.
5. Regular exercise is also good for your mental health and it can help you manage stress and depression.
6. Regular exercise can also keep your heart healthy, which will help you reduce your chances of common heart issues.
